Output ef31b80bf4d104aaa7a0dcf231ca886d69bc959e0ca64bfce016ebb71ff614f4:1

value
2062866
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e41d3f882d5831ffc5f57a3a4b04dc6fa03b8905 OP_EQUALVERIFY OP_CHECKSIG
address
1MoA6wHTuU4Fzen4R8PQBEUTXEZnAKzBZX
transaction
ef31b80bf4d104aaa7a0dcf231ca886d69bc959e0ca64bfce016ebb71ff614f4
spent
true